Planet Interactive is seeking a Marketing Automation Manager to join one of clients that provides a data collaboration platform for some fo the world’s most innovative companies. The Marketing Automation Manager will be responsible for driving marketing initiatives by leveraging Marketo, managing data, maintaining integration with Salesforce (SFDC), overseeing contractors, and ensuring the smooth execution of campaigns.
Pay Rate: $50-$65/hr+ depending on experience
Location: Fully Remote (must be located within the US)
Hours: 25 hours per week
Marketing Automation Manager Responsibilities:
Campaign Execution: Lead the planning, execution, and optimization of marketing campaigns using Marketo. This includes creating workflows, designing emails, setting up landing pages, and ensuring timely delivery of campaigns to the target audience.
Data Enrichment and Management: Manage and optimize our marketing database by implementing data enrichment strategies. This involves data cleansing, segmentation, and ensuring data accuracy to improve campaign effectiveness and audience targeting.
Integration Health: Maintain the integration health between Marketo and Salesforce (SFDC). Ensure seamless data flow between the two platforms, troubleshoot integration issues, and implement necessary updates or changes to improve efficiency.
Contractor Management: Oversee contractors or external agencies involved in marketing automation activities. Coordinate tasks, provide guidance, and ensure deliverables align with marketing objectives and standards.
Lead Routing Management: Manage lead routing processes within Marketo and SFDC to ensure leads are appropriately routed to sales teams or relevant stakeholders. Implement changes as needed to optimize lead management workflows.
Issue Troubleshooting: Proactively identify and troubleshoot any issues or discrepancies that may arise within Marketo, SFDC, or related marketing automation tools. Work closely with internal teams or vendors to resolve issues in a timely manner.

The staffing industry has seen an increase in people falsely representing themselves as recruiters to gather personal information from job seekers. For your safety, do not provide sensitive data to anyone you have not spoken with thoroughly, never provide banking information during the application process and always double check the email address of the Recruiter to ensure it’s from an official Planet domain (@theplanetgroup.com or @launchcg.com) - and not a domain with an alternative extension like .net, .org or .jobs.
